Patio doors and sliding doors seamlessly connect your indoor space to the beauty of nature outside creating a home that feels elegant and beautiful. However, these doors are subject to wear and tear, especially in their locks.

A damaged lock not only compromises the security of your door but also hampers its capability. If you notice problems with your patio door, it's best to get it repaired immediately.

Handle

You can repair patio door your patio door handle lock if the lock is damaged. These locks are generally made of mortise with a spring-loaded hook latch. Over time, they are prone breaking and bending. You may need to replace the entire fitting of your lock or just the handle. Consider changing to central rail locks that operate via key, which offers greater security and may qualify you for a discount on your home insurance. Another option is a patio door security bar that jams behind the door to prevent it from sliding open.

Cylinder

A secure lock for your patio will make it harder for burglars to break into your home. A cylinder lock requires keys unlike handle locks, which can be opened by the handle. Cylinder locks are more expensive than handle locks, however they are additionally more secure and provide more protection for your home. Speak to a locksmith about the best options if you are thinking of installing a bi-fold door cylinder lock.

Another option that is popular is a mortice lock. These locks are usually found on old uPVC windows and doors. They are a good option for older homes because they are strong and provide a level of security that isn't found on doors that are more modern. However, these kinds of locks are prone to rusting and may be difficult to fix. If your mortise lock is broken it is essential to replace it as quickly as you can.
